This 16.7 acre Tennessee estate overlooks Dale Hollow Lake. You will immediately experience a more peaceful state as you enter the long beautifully landscaped drive to this custom residence and Guest house. The main house features 3336 square feet, 4 bedrooms & 3 and a half baths. The family/dining room features a Quadra- fire pellet stove & is open to the spacious kitchen which offers an abundance of cabinetry, a walk in pantry, and stainless steel appliances, including a built-in ice maker, microwave, Sub-Zero refrigerator & double oven. Throughout the house there are triple pane Pella windows. The large laundry room features a washer & dryer and lots of storage space. The home contains a home office with built-ins & matching desk, as well as Pella solid wood folding doors. The Master bedroom offers a large bathroom with a shower and a garden tub & plenty of walk-in closet space. The sunroom, with a hot tub, is accessible from the family room & Master bedroom.
